FAQ
I haven’t graduated my Bachelor’s degree yet, can I apply ?
Yes. If you graduate at the end of the academic year only, you can apply provided that :
1/ you provide us with a provisional certificate of graduation as quickly as possible,
2/ you upload your Bachelor’s degree certificate as soon as you get it (it may be after June).
I do not have any experience in the wine field, can I apply ?
Yes but you will be asked to demonstrate interest for the wine profession
My level in English is not the level required. Can I apply?
Yes, you can apply. Your level in English will be assessed during the individual interview and, in case your application is positively considered, you will be asked to provide an official English certificate no later than 15th June.
In the meantime, we strongly recommend you to find appropriate solutions to learn English.
How do candidates apply ?
Connect to OLAGE (« apply » ) and follow instructions to apply online.
What is the cost of the Master ?
The 2018/2019 scholar fees are 4 800 € for European students and 8 800 € for non European students. These fees do not include health insurance, living expenses (housing, food, phone, …) and travel costs between universities.
How can I find accommodation in partner universities ?
Our local university partners help students find housing in their country for the duration of their study stay.
What is the language used in class?
The lectures are given in English.
Can I contact alumni ?
On the alumni page you can contact alumni directly from your country.

After my 2 year Master which degree will I obtain ?
If you satisfy requirements for graduation you will obtain a « Diplôme National de Master domaine STS, mention “sciences et technologies de l’agriculture, de l’alimentation et de l’environnement” – Parcours : viticulture, oenologie, vigne-vin terroir management «
Regarding your study program and credits validated with our university partners you can also obtain a double degree. See our « Degrees » page.
Can I work during the Master ?
The Law allows you to work (but it is limited for international students with a student visa) but you will probably find it difficult to work outside of classes. However, during holidays you are free to work.
Will I be able to apply for a PhD after Master ?
Yes, each year, one or two students continue with doctoral studies in France or in another country.
